'Undo' button reverts back to system layout

Kevin 1 year ago in IQANdesign updated 1 year ago 0

Designing multiple graphics pages for a project and noticed if I accidently delete a line/graphic/text and hit the undo button, it resets back to system information page. Seems to only do it when re-instating a deleted item, rather than if you just edit an item. It also looses your zoomed profile on the display page screen you were on (if its set to 80% zoom for example) which is frustrating.

Appears to only do it on display pages, not in application logic. Iqan Design 7.04.

May not be a bug, but cant see why it would be beneficial to act like this?

gauge label size

MScottM 1 year ago in IQANdesign updated by Gustav Widén (System support) 1 year ago 0

It would be nice to be able to select from a range of label sizes on the gauges - similar to 'tiny, small, medium', etc for the regular label sizes.  When I have to make a gauge small in size the default text can overlap, causing me to hide the default labels and make separate smaller labels at each marker tick.  

Hope that makes sense.

Reliability of MC43 Clock (and cycle time)

D CBN 1 year ago updated by Gustav Widén (System support) 1 year ago 0

With a MC43 ECU setted at 20 ms by cycle time
A J1939 frame is sending every cycle with in a byte the data of seconds computed as following

Image 4715

Image 4716

With PCAN-View, i save J1939 Frames during one minute, then i keep only J1939 frame with data on flank (seconds)

Image 4717

It's expected to have 1000ms on each flank of seconds of MC43 Time.
In conclusion, the MC43 cycle time is not equal to 20 milliseconds, why ?

In fact, some operations are based on MC43 Time, and at end of day, the MC43 time is ahead of real time of few seconds.
